Summer 2022: Week rentals only, 7 days Saturday to Saturday. $4000 flat rate includes cleaning, tax and linens. Welcome to our gorgeous hillside cottage. Well appointed with modern amenities, this cottage is the perfect location for your next getaway. This 2014 Muskoka cottage has four bedrooms. Granite countertops, farmhouse sink and stainless steel appliances in the kitchen. Professionally cleaned after every stay. Outside, you'll find a charming back yard with large fire pit and a private beach with sandy walk-in water access, and dock. Winter and summer activities abound. Built upon a hilltop, the cottage boasts gorgeous views of Fawn Lake from the spacious balcony. You'll enter on the main floor, into a mudroom/ laundry. Ahead is the open concept kitchen (granite countertops, farmhouse sink, stainless steel appliances), dining room and living room, all with beautiful lake views. The dining room table seats 10, with an additional 3 seats at the island. Leather couches and a flatscreen appoint the living room. In addition, there is a main floor master (one king) with a cheater ensuite. Upstairs you'll find a second living room with a pull out couch, flat screen tv and an xbox with games. On the second floor you'll also find another queen bedroom with a cheater ensuite and two additional bedrooms (each with a queen and one single bunk bed).
The landscape outside of the cottage is gorgeous. The cottage, built into a ridge of the iconic Muskoka gneiss rock is accessed by two flights of stairs an a steep driveway. There are three parking spots on the lower driveway, and one parking spot at the top of the driveway. Easily accessible in the summer, the top parking spot should be reserved for a 4x4 vehicle in the winter. The beautiful and private beach is easily accessible across the dirt road, down only a few steps. The cottage boasts kayaks and canoes for you to enjoy in the clear, shallow lake: perfect for swimming, water sports and sand play for the little ones. The backyard of the cottage boasts its own charm. Isolated and lush, it feels like a secret forest, complete with a large fire pit. Feel free to bring your own boat, the boat launch is just a five minute walk down the road.

The cottage is on an excellent snowmobiling trail which is very active in the winter. The small, warm lake is excellent for fishing, swimming, sea-dooing and boating in the summer, and freezes in the winter for awesome ice skating and fishing. + VIEW MORE - COLLAPSE Other Town/Lake/Area: | Bracebridge |

| Wonderfully-appointed spacious house with a great kitchen and everything you need. We made good use of the fire pit in the back and the beach down at the waterfront. Bring some water shoes as the beach is muddy past the first few feet, but there's no problem with watershoes and anyways our 4-6 year old kids didn't care, especially not while playing on the beach or floating in the water. We caught a few small fish off the dock for fun, we set up a telescope to see the moon, and we even got to just catch 4 of the Perseid meteors zip by!
Only caveat with this cottage is that you must be capable of handling STEEP hills. The driveway is steeper than it looks in the pictures, and the staircase up to the cottage doors can feel like climbing a mountain when you're hauling stuff in and out, but the experience otherwise was excellent, inside & out.
Great sofas, very comfortable beds, tons of windows to open for ventilation, and the gorgeous kitchen had absolutely everything we needed. Be aware that the dining tables were bar-height when we went, but because of the climb/stairs this is not a great choice to begin with if your party has mobility/accessibility issues.
